Many authors who use third-party services to support their publication journey can inadvertently get caught up in unethical practices due to lack of awareness about how to distinguish between ethical third-party services and unethical ones.
This means one can also get tricked into paying acceptance fees for articles that were never submitted to a journal. At Taylor & Francis journals we've been aware of many such instances thanks to vigilant authors flagging when they have been scammed, or almost scammed.
